3.3. Separate Battery Seat Installation
If using the separate battery seat, secure the battery box to the wheelchair frame.
(1)
Pass the belts through the elongated holes on the battery box.
(A total of 8 belts are used.)
(2)
Secure the battery box to the wheelchair frame.
Please secure the battery box so that the U bracket goes backwards.
After the belts are passed through the elongated holes and U bracket of the battery box,
pass them through parts of the frame, such as the seat and back pipe.
(A total of 8 belts are used.)
Position the battery box with the 4 belts on top, then add tension and secure it with the 4
on the bottom.
(3)
After the battery is installed, ensure that it is firmly secured. If the ends of the belts hang
down, ensure that they do not interfere with the turning and moving parts of the wheelchair
frame.
Use all of the belts
(8 in total).
